On March 24, Sweden will try to beat the Czech Republic to qualify for the play-off final of the next World Cup. For this long-awaited duel, the Swedish coach has chosen to select Zlatan Ibrahimovic, yet in trouble with an achilles tendon injury and who has only played 8 minutes in AC Milan’s last two meetings.

Anderlechtois Olsson is also on the list of players who will have to try to qualify the country, which was present at the last Euro. In case of victory once morest the Czech Republic, Sweden will challenge Poland (which is already qualified following the disqualification of Russia).
